Description: With over 32, 000 students, the University of Western Sydney (UWS) is the fifth largest university in Australia. Over 2, 800 international students from 70 different countries choose to study at UWS each year.
UWS is a young, energetic and rapidly growing university with six campuses located in Sydney's Greater West region (Bankstown, Blacktown, Campbelltown, Hawkesbury, Parramatta and Penrith). Each campus has a distinctive character and offers small class sizes and excellent access to academic staff.

Facilities: The University offers international students a range of accommodation options. These vary from campus to campus. On-campus accommodation is offered on our Blacktown, Campbelltown, Hawkesbury and Penrith campuses. Alternatively, the University can assist students with off-campus accommodation requirements.
Services: The University provides a variety of support services to students including counselling, learning assistance, chaplaincy, student tutoring and academic mentoring. In addition to these services a range of specific services is provided to international students to enable them to maximise their chances of academic success. The University provides a number of International Student Advisors who provide advice, support, referral and information to students in areas such as visa extensions, family support and academic support. Other services include: the provision of pre-departure information, an accommodation service, an airport reception program, and a mentor program on arrival in Australia.
Fees: AUS$10 000 to AUS$18,000 per annum - see website for specific course fees
Specialisation: UWS offers a range of internationally recognised undergraduate and postgraduate degrees in more than 100 study areas. Study Abroad programs of a minimum of one semester of study are also available.
